By Camille Sailer

DENNISVILLE – Dennis Township Committee discussed the future of the Old Academy schoolhouse Sept. 10.
The municipality purchased the historic property, located at the corner of Petersburg and Academy roads in Dennisville, and had plans to relocate the building to the vacant area adjacent to the museum, which would allow the museum to expand its exhibition space.
The property, built in 1842, is on the state and national historic registers. The municipality was informed that because of the building’s historic standing, moving it is prohibited.  
Committee decided that while they continue to explore options for the building, they would invest in maintaining its structural integrity. The municipality intends to shore up the exterior by weatherproofing and painting. Discussions will continue as to the future of the building.
